Why It Matters

Render goes green — and it spreads

Render is porous, so in Kent's damp coastal air it quickly picks up green algae, red and orange streaking and black spotting — especially on north-facing and shaded walls. Left alone it spreads and makes even a well-kept house look tired and neglected. A soft wash clears it and, crucially, treats the spores so it stays clean far longer.

Important

Why you should never jet-wash render

This is the big one. High pressure will blow the surface off render, crack it, force water behind it and leave permanent patchy marks — an expensive mistake. Render must be soft washed: low pressure plus a biocide that does the work chemically rather than by force. That's exactly how we clean it, so your walls come up clean and undamaged. How We Work

Our render cleaning process

  1. Assess. We check the render type and condition and protect windows, doors and planting.
  2. Apply. A biocide treatment is applied to kill the algae, moss and spores.
  3. Soft wash. The wall is gently rinsed at low pressure — no damage to the render.
  4. Protect. The treatment keeps working after we leave, holding regrowth back for far longer.

Can you pressure wash render?

No — and you shouldn't. High pressure damages render, cracks it and forces water behind the surface. Render must be soft washed: low pressure with a biocide treatment that kills the algae chemically. That's how we clean it, safely.

What causes the green and red staining on render?

It's algae and organic growth thriving in damp, shaded conditions — very common on Kent's coast, especially on north-facing walls. Our biocide treatment kills it at the root rather than just wetting the surface, so it doesn't come straight back.

Will render cleaning damage my paint?

No. Painted render and masonry are soft washed gently so the finish isn't stripped. We match the approach to your wall.

What types of render do you clean?

K-rend, silicone and monocouche render, traditional and painted render, pebbledash, plus brickwork and masonry.

How long will it stay clean?

Because we treat the spores rather than just rinsing the surface, render stays clean much longer than a wash alone. How long depends on shade and exposure, but you'll get a good few years before it needs looking at again.
